    As the World Cup 2026 approaches, former Spanish international David Silva has shared his views on the national team's prospects. Silva, revered for his strategic insight on the field, has expressed strong confidence in Spain's head coach, Luis de la Fuente. According to Silva, De la Fuente embodies the tactical acumen needed to steer Spain through the challenges of the tournament, which will be held across the USA, Canada, and Mexico from June 11 to July 19.

    Silva's endorsement comes as a boost to De la Fuente, who has been under scrutiny after Spain's mixed performances in recent friendlies. Historically, Spain has relied on a possession-heavy style, famously dubbed 'tiki-taka', to dominate international competitions. Silva himself was a key part of the squad that lifted the World Cup in 2010, and his insights are highly valued in Spanish football circles.

    The highly anticipated FIFA World Cup 2026 is set to begin with Mexico clashing against South Africa on June 11. The opening match will be held at the iconic Estadio Azteca in Mexico City, marking the commencement of what promises to be an exhilarating tournament. This year's World Cup will feature 48 teams, a significant expansion from previous editions, and will span over 104 matches.
